Transaction cd915ea12a841d3cd286879930fce3a4c5285c0b92bffe6445dd93e6078f8324
1 Input
2 Outputs
- cd915ea12a841d3cd286879930fce3a4c5285c0b92bffe6445dd93e6078f8324:0
- cd915ea12a841d3cd286879930fce3a4c5285c0b92bffe6445dd93e6078f8324:1
value 100000000
address 3DXvpvJ3rCU3iHQzsCBQyMgDTp5X2Mccyn
value 843542317
address 3QmusKf3ZrKvgzCRZf21WmWkijR2VcmRmt